Kørsel af et simpelt program ved hjælp af Microsoft Dynamics 365 webtjenester

 

Udgivet: januar 2017

Gælder for: Dynamics 365 (online), Dynamics 365 (on-premises), Dynamics CRM 2016, Dynamics CRM Online

Dette emne viser, hvordan du kompilerer og kører et program, der opretter en firmapost, henter posten, opdateres posten og derefter spørger, om du vil have slettet posten.

Forudsætninger

  • Hent Microsoft Dynamics CRM SDK.

  • Du skal være i stand til at logge på Microsoft Dynamics 365 eller Microsoft Dynamics 365 (online).

  • Microsoft Visual Studio 2012 eller 2013

  • Microsoft .NET Framework 4.5.2

Kompiler og kør eksemplet Hurtig start

  1. Find og åbn SDK\SampleCode\CS\QuickStart- mappen.

  2. Åbn QuickStart.csproj-filen i Visual Studio.

  3. Tryk på F5 for at kompilere og køre programmet.

  4. Angiv følgende oplysninger ud for prompterne:

    Prompt

    Beskrivelse

    Enter a CRM server name and port [crm.dynamics.com]

    Angiv navnet på din Microsoft Dynamics 365-server. Standarden er Microsoft Dynamics 365 (online) (crm.dynamics.com) i Nordamerika.

    Eksempel: myservername

    Eksempel: myprefix.myservername:5500

    Eksempel: crm5.dynamics.com

    Medtag ikke navnet på din organisation eller internetprotokol (http eller https). Du bliver bedt om dette senere.

    Er denne server konfigureret til Secure Sockets Layer (https) (y/n) [n]

    Skriv y, hvis URL-adressen du bruger til at få adgang til Dynamics 365 starter med https://, eller skriv n.Microsoft Dynamics 365 (online)-brugere får vist denne prompt.

    Er denne organisation klargjort i Microsoft Online Services (y/n) [n]

    Skriv y, hvis det er en Microsoft Online Services-klargjort organisation. Ellers skal du skrive n.

    Kun Microsoft Dynamics 365 (online)-brugere får vist denne prompt.

    Enter domain\username

    For Microsoft Dynamics 365 skal du skrive dit netværksdomæne og brugernavn adskilt af en omvendt skråstreg (\). For Microsoft Dynamics 365 (online) skal du angive dit Microsoft-konto.

    Eksempel på det lokale miljø/IFD: mydomain\tadams

    Onlineeksempel: terryadams@somedomain.onmicrosoft.com

    Hvis du blot trykker på <Enter> for brugernavnet, vil programmet søge efter og bruge gemte legitimationsoplysninger. Hvis der ikke er gemte legitimationsoplysninger, vil programmet mislykkes.

    Enter password

    Skriv din adgangskode. Tegnene vil blive vist som "*" i vinduet. Adgangskoden gemmes sikkert i Microsoft Legitimationsstyring til senere brug.

    Specify an organization number (1-n) [1]

    Skriv det tilsvarende nummer fra listen over viste organisationer, du tilhører. Standardværdien er 1, der angiver den første organisation på listen.

    Do you want these entity records deleted? (y/n) [y]

    Skriv j for Ja og n for Nej. Når programmet kører, vises oprettelse, hentning og opdatering af en firmapost, og bagefter kan du slette posten, der blev oprettet, eller du kan lade den være, så du kan se den i webprogrammet eller Microsoft Dynamics 365 til Outlook.

    Press Enter to exit

    Tryk på Enter for at afslutte programmet.

Næste trin

Efter kørsel af QuickStart-programmet eller de fleste andre SDK-konsolbaserede eksempler, bliver de oplysninger om server, organisation og brugernavn, du angav ud for prompten, gemt i en XML-konfigurationsfil til genanvendelse, næste gang du kører et eksempel. Derved fjernes behovet for at angive disse oplysninger igen, når du kører flere eksempler. Konsolprompterne er som følger efter den første gang.

Prompt

Beskrivelse

Specify the saved server configuration number (1-x) [x]:

Indtast nul (0) for at oprette en ny serverkonfiguration, og følg vejledningen, som vist i ovenstående tabel. Ellers skal du indtaste nummeret på en gemt konfiguration som vist på listen.

Enter Password:

Skriv din adgangskode. Tegnene vil blive vist som "*" i vinduet. Hvis din adgangskode er gemt fra en tidligere eksempelkørsel, vises prompten ikke.

Do you want these entity records deleted? (y/n) [y]

Skriv j for Ja og n for Nej. Når programmet kører, vises oprettelse, hentning og opdatering af en firmapost, og bagefter kan du slette posten, der blev oprettet, eller du kan lade den være, så du kan se den i webprogrammet eller Microsoft Dynamics 365 til Outlook.

Press Enter to exit

Tryk på Enter for at afslutte programmet.

Hvis du vil tilføje eller ændre funktionaliteten af dette QuickStart-program, kan du ændre koden i CRUDOperations.cs-filen.

Du kan finde flere oplysninger om hjælpekodefiler, som QuickStart og mange andre SDK-eksempler bruger, eller få oplysninger om, hvordan du opretter et nyt projekt med de krævede assembly-referencer, i Brug eksempel- og hjælpekoden. Du kan finde flere oplysninger om kildekoden, der håndterer lagring og genbrug af serverkonfigurationsoplysninger, i Hjælpekode: ServerConnection-klasse.

Et andet eksempelprojekt med navnet QuickStart with Simplified Connection er medtaget i Microsoft Visual Studio-løsningen. Dette andet eksempel viser en forenklet metode til at oprette forbindelse til Microsoft Dynamics 365-organisationswebtjenesten, men minder ellers om det første QuickStart-eksempel. Dette eksempel bruger ikke hjælpekode til at etablere en forbindelse til webtjenesten.

Se også

Selvstudier og ressourcer om udvikling for Microsoft Dynamics 365
Eksempel: Startvejledning til Microsoft Dynamics 365
Eksempel: Forenklet forbindelse for hurtig start ved hjælp af Microsoft Dynamics 365
Udvide Microsoft Dynamics 365 på serveren
eksempelkodebibliotek for Microsoft Dynamics 365
Opbygge et program i .NET Business på 60 minutter med xRM og SharePoint

Microsoft Dynamics 365

© 2017 Microsoft. Alle rettigheder forbeholdes. Ophavsret